Understanding Full Body Circuits

Full body circuits involve performing a series of exercises targeting multiple muscle groups with minimal rest in between. This method not only builds strength but also boosts cardiovascular fitness, making it a time-efficient workout option.

Benefits of Full Body Circuits

  1. Time-Efficient: A full body circuit can be completed in just 20-30 minutes.
  2. Increased Caloric Burn: The high-intensity nature keeps your heart rate up, burning more calories.
  3. Versatile: Can be done anywhere, with little to no equipment.
  4. Variety: Keeps workouts engaging and prevents boredom.

Sample Full Body Circuit Workout

Complete this circuit 3 times for an effective workout.

| Exercise Name | Reps | Sets | Rest | Form Cue | Modification | |-------------------------|------------|--------|---------------|-----------------------------|------------------------------------| | Jumping Jacks | 30 seconds | 3 | 30 seconds | Land softly, keep knees bent | Step side to side | | Push-Ups (Standard) | 12 reps | 3 | 45 seconds | Keep body in a straight line | Drop to knees for easier version | | Bodyweight Squats | 15 reps | 3 | 45 seconds | Push through heels, chest up | Use a chair for support | | Plank | 30 seconds | 3 | 45 seconds | Keep hips level with shoulders | Drop to knees | | Mountain Climbers | 30 seconds | 3 | 30 seconds | Drive knees towards chest | Slow down for easier version |

Warm-Up (5 minutes)

  • Arm circles: 1 minute
  • Leg swings: 1 minute
  • High knees: 1 minute
  • Torso twists: 1 minute
  • Jumping jacks: 1 minute

Cool-Down (3-5 minutes)

  • Forward fold stretch: 1 minute
  • Seated hamstring stretch: 1 minute per leg
  • Child’s pose: 1 minute

Exploring Traditional Weight Training

Traditional weight training focuses on lifting weights to build muscle strength and size, usually with more extended rest periods between sets. This method is often performed in a gym setting with access to various equipment.

Benefits of Traditional Weight Training

  1. Muscle Building: Effective for hypertrophy and strength gains.
  2. Targeted Workouts: Allows for focused muscle group training.
  3. Progressive Overload: Easier to track progress with weight increments.

Sample Traditional Weight Training Routine

This routine targets all major muscle groups.

| Exercise Name | Reps | Sets | Rest | Form Cue | Modification | |-------------------------|------------|--------|---------------|-----------------------------|------------------------------------| | Bench Press | 10 reps | 3 | 60 seconds | Keep elbows slightly tucked | Use lighter dumbbells | | Deadlifts | 10 reps | 3 | 60 seconds | Keep back straight, hinge at hips | Use a kettlebell for lighter load | | Dumbbell Rows | 12 reps | 3 | 60 seconds | Pull to your hip, keep elbow close | Perform seated with lighter weights | | Overhead Press | 10 reps | 3 | 60 seconds | Engage core, press straight up | Use lighter dumbbells | | Leg Press | 12 reps | 3 | 60 seconds | Feet shoulder-width apart | Use bodyweight squats instead |

Warm-Up (5 minutes)

  • Arm circles: 1 minute
  • Bodyweight squats: 1 minute
  • Light jogging in place: 1 minute
  • Dynamic stretching: 2 minutes

Cool-Down (3-5 minutes)

  • Stretch major muscle groups used
  • Hold each stretch for 20-30 seconds

Comparing Effectiveness: Full Body Circuits vs Traditional Weight Training

When it comes to effectiveness, the choice largely depends on individual goals, preferences, and constraints:

| Feature | Full Body Circuit | Traditional Weight Training | |-----------------------------|--------------------------|-----------------------------| | Time Efficiency | High | Moderate | | Equipment Requirement | Minimal to None | Moderate to High | | Caloric Burn | Higher (during workout) | Lower (during workout) | | Strength Gains | Moderate | High | | Muscle Hypertrophy | Moderate | High |

Which One to Choose?

  • Choose Full Body Circuits if: You have limited time, prefer variety, or want a blend of strength and cardio.
  • Choose Traditional Weight Training if: Your goal is to build muscle mass and you enjoy a gym environment.
